After completing this unit, you will be able to:
describe the concepts of gravitational, electromagnetic, weak nuclear, and strong nuclear forces
identify examples of atomic, nuclear, and quantum phenomena
describe the photoelectric effect and the dual nature of light
compare and explain the emission spectra produced by various atoms
calculate and describe the applications of mass-energy equivalence
give examples of applications of atomic and nuclear phenomena using the standard model such as nuclear stability, fission and fusion, radiation therapy, diagnostic imaging, semiconductors, superconductors, solar cells, and nuclear power and examples of applications of quantum phenomena
